Output 7527b30e4bea8d0b0094d66416320e51484f64b9de6dbd1949d9e940aeffc6bb:0

value
135720
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8bc1e8dfc662cbe8f6fd821ed443a9048f8dcc4 OP_EQUAL
address
3H5CoXshQUjKi1EPLqcm3P1dZdHtuzsHtS
transaction
7527b30e4bea8d0b0094d66416320e51484f64b9de6dbd1949d9e940aeffc6bb
confirmations
281299
spent
true